COBISS.SI-ID: 4435576By applying industrial process at large scale, Lek/Sandoz is producing FK506 (tacrolimus) commercially. FK506 is important immunosuppressive drug used mainly after allogeneic organ transplant to lower the risk of organ rejection. This is granted patent in the USA, based on patent application (US 8980585 (B2)), which was submitted in 2011 by researchers from Sandoz and Acies Bio. Patent is protecting the use of complex enzymatic system encoding biosynthesis of unusual extender units allylmalonyl-CoA and ethylmalonyl-CoA. Inventors have demonstrated that by manipulation of this enzymatic system, it is possible to improve biosynthetic process for FK506 production, particularly lowering presence of FK506-structure related impurities. The presence of undesired impurities is significantly increasing cost of the downstream processes. Thus, this discovery has high industrial value.

COBISS.SI-ID: 4523896In the scope of its drug discovery program Acies Bio uses approaches of biosynthetic engineering, chemobiosyntehsis/mutasynthesis and semisyntheticchemistry. Based on the properties of the unusual acyltransferase domain of the FK506 polyketide synthase we have developed a novel mutasynthetic approach, which enables incorporation of unnatural extender units into different sites of polyketide structures. Extender units are selected to enable subsequent optimization of the compounds by semisynthetic chemistry. Based on this invention Acies Bio filed a patent application (WO 2012/089349, PCT/EP2011/006615).

COBISS.SI-ID: 4162936Based on invited lecture, authors presented in the review article development of new tetracycline antibiotics, which has progressed very rapidly during last decade. These include the tetracyclines of the third generation, so-called glycylcyclines, of which one is already being used in the clinic, while two additional tetracycline analogs are in the proces of advanced clinical evaluation. In addition, authors presented recent results in the development of the synthetic tetracyclines as well as biosynthetic efforts in the development of so-called »atypical« tetracyclines by applying synthetic biology approaches. Authors presented their own contribution related to the development of new tetracycline matrices by applying biosynthetic engineering approaches. Based on the lecture review article was published by the Croatian Ecademy of Engineers (2014, p. 19-32.)
